In order to identify good candidates, we look at a few basic factors... Sufficient Tooth EnamelSince the cosmetic dentist must remove a small layer of enamel to make room for the thin shells, patients need to have sufficient dental enamel. Good Oral HealthIt is important to have good oral health before undergoing cosmetic procedures. Patients should be free of periodontal disease and not suffer from bruxism (teeth grinding), which can interfere with the long-term success of your veneers. Correctable Cosmetic IssueVeneers can mask most aesthetic flaws, but they are best suited for minor to moderate corrections. If you have severe misalignment or significant structural damage, orthodontics or dental crowns may be a better option. What should I expect when getting dental veneers?The Procedure TimelinePorcelain veneer treatment can usually be completed in two appointments at our Scottsdale, AZ, practice. Here is what happens during these appointments... 1. ConsultationYou will meet with the cosmetic dentist to discuss your concerns and treatment options. If dental veneers are right for you, we will show you how beautiful, tooth-colored porcelain can transform your smile. 2. Tooth PrepWe prepare the tooth (or teeth) by removing a small layer of surface enamel to accommodate the thin shells. 3. ImpressionsOur high-tech laser scanner takes digital images of your teeth so we can design your custom restorations. The software provides more accurate views of the mouth and is more comfortable than traditional dental impressions. 4. Temporary VeneersOur team goes the extra mile to provide patients with custom temporary veneers. These temporaries help protect your teeth while you wait for your permanent veneers; they also help you visualize your final results. Our patients can take a more active role in their final design by suggesting any modifications or enhancements. 5. Crafting VeneersOur trusted dental lab assists in the creation of your veneers. We have collaborated with these skilled technicians for the past 15 years and we trust them to deliver high-quality, natural-looking restorations. Within a week or two, they will return the finished porcelain veneers to our Scottsdale office for placement. 6. Attaching VeneersWe check the look and fit of the veneer against the surface of the tooth and make any necessary modifications. Once it is perfect, we attach the shell to the enamel with a special dental cement for a secure bond. Protecting Your Porcelain VeneersWe want you to enjoy your new porcelain veneers for as long as possible, so we will provide detailed instructions on how to best care for your smile. Caring for your veneers is as simple and intuitive as caring for your natural teeth. In order to keep your veneers strong and bright, we recommend a few things... Maintain Good Oral HygieneBrush your teeth twice daily to remove plaque, food particles, and bacteria. Use a soft toothbrush head and a non-abrasive toothpaste. Carefully floss at least once a day, being very gentle around the dental veneer. Remember to visit the dentist two times per year to have your teeth professionally examined and cleaned. Avoid StainsRefrain from eating or drinking darkly colored foods and liquids that can stain the teeth. While porcelain is stain-resistant, your natural teeth are not, meaning color inconsistencies can develop over time. Ask about our whitening treatments if you have concerns about your porcelain veneers matching the shade of your enamel. Apply Minimal PressureDental veneers are made of medical-grade porcelain designed to look great for several years. Nonetheless, avoid placing excess force on your veneers and surrounding teeth. Refrain from biting your nails, opening packages with your teeth, and eating exceptionally hard foods to prevent dislodging or cracking the veneer.
